big fan, have been since the first album dropped back in 97/98...i was HEAVY in that scene back around the mid 00's, mostly through the psychorealmonline.com forum community (the site was taken down and relaunched around 09 and is a ghost town now)...used to chop it up with dj fm sometimes, went to damn near every show that jumped off, it was a movement back then. there were street teams and a thing called 'the sickside army' that i guess you could compare to the jugalos or something. you ask anyone who was involved in that scene and they'll probably know who erbin from All Angles is. there were alot of soundalike groups that came out locally around that time, alot of shows thrown within that circle.  my group All Angles opened for delinquent habits at their album release party back when they dropped the 'new & improved' album, we were the only ones performing besides them, it was dope. it was at music revolution in Whittier. i met jack a gang of times, cynic too and crow as well. admittedly tho, i havent been into their music as much for a while now, and truthfully havent really bumped anything steadily since the first terror tapes album, which was great. i noticed you posted a disciple of the sick video, i remember when bet one (beto barron of the group) did his very first show, went on ahead of us at some underground show on van nuys blvd back in like 06-07 . been knowing that dude for a minute, aint talked to him in a while tho. anyway, huge fan of everything up until stray bullets or so, havent followed them as much since then. but its good to see jack still doing features with evidence, ras kass, etc. He's the best rapper of Mexican/American heritage ever.
